What is a RuPay Debit Card?

RuPay is India’s indigenous card payment network, established to provide a reliable, cost-efficient, and secure alternative to international schemes. A RuPay debit card links directly to your savings or current account, enabling you to make everyday transactions such as cash withdrawals, retail purchases, and even online payments.

How RuPay Came to Be

Developed with the vision to support financial inclusion, RuPay cards were introduced by the National Payments Corporation of India (NPCI) as a way to boost digital transactions within the country. By offering low-cost processing and extensive merchant acceptance, RuPay has become synonymous with secure and easily accessible banking for both urban and rural populations.

Key Distinctions of RuPay Debit Cards

Unlike some of its international counterparts, a RuPay debit card:- Focuses on local banking needs with customized features suited for the Indian market.- Provides greater affordability by reducing processing fees and overall transaction costs.- Emphasizes security through in-built measures such as EMV chip technology and robust encryption protocols.

By offering these tailored benefits, RuPay cards have rapidly gained traction in the competitive world of digital payments within India.

Types of RuPay Debit Cards

RuPay debit cards are not one-size-fits-all. They come in various types designed to cater to different segments of users based on their needs, spending habits, and lifestyle preferences. Here are the primary categories:

1. Standard RuPay Debit Card

The basic RuPay debit card is ideal for everyday transactions. It is linked directly to your savings or current account and is widely accepted at ATMs, retail outlets, and online stores. Standard cards usually offer:- No or minimal annual fees.- Basic security features like a chip and PIN system.- Access to essential banking services and transaction alerts.

2. RuPay Platinum Debit Card

For those who seek additional privileges and rewards, the RuPay Platinum version steps in. This card is designed for customers with higher transaction volumes and offers benefits such as:- Enhanced reward programs with cashback and loyalty points.- Higher transaction limits and faster customer service responses.- Exclusive offers and discounts at select merchants.- Often comes with a slightly higher annual fee, which is justified by the additional perks and privileges.

3. RuPay Contactless Debit Card

As digital transactions continue to evolve, contactless payment technology has become more important. The RuPay contactless debit card allows you to tap and go without inserting your card or entering a PIN for small-value transactions. Key features include:- Speedy checkout processes at retail outlets.- Lower risk of physical card damage or wear and tear.- Enhanced convenience for public transport, quick service restaurants, and other everyday purchases.

4. Specialized RuPay Cards for Students and Seniors

Recognizing the diverse needs of its customers, several banks offer RuPay debit cards with specialized features:- Student RuPay Cards: Tailored for young adults and students, these cards often come with zero annual fees, educational discounts, and budgeting tools to help manage allowance or pocket money efficiently.- Senior Citizen RuPay Cards: Designed with added security features and easy-to-use interfaces, these cards cater to the needs of the elderly, making banking simple, secure, and accessible.

3. Security You Can Trust

Security remains a top priority for RuPay. Several layers of protection ensure that your money and personal information remain safe:- EMV Chip Technology: The chip-based system makes unauthorized transactions nearly impossible to execute.- Two-Factor Authentication: For online transactions, RuPay cards typically require additional verification, further reducing fraud risks.- Real-Time Alerts: Many banks provide instant SMS or app notifications for each transaction, allowing you to monitor your account continuously.- Tokenization: This replaces your card details with a unique code during digital transactions, ensuring that sensitive information never gets exposed.

How RuPay Debit Cards Are Driving Financial Inclusion

One of the standout aspects of RuPay is its role in advancing financial inclusion across India. With RuPay, even remote areas with limited banking infrastructure are gradually coming online. Benefits in this regard include:- Accessibility: Rural populations, who were once underserved by global card networks, now have access to secure digital banking.- Promotional Schemes: Many government initiatives use RuPay as the preferred method for disbursing subsidies, pensions, and other welfare benefits.- Empowerment: By integrating card-based transactions into everyday life, RuPay is helping to reduce cash dependency and promote a more transparent financial system.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• What is RuPay and when was it established?

RuPay is India’s domestic payment solution, established in 2012 by the RBI and developed by NPCI to foster a cashless economy.

  • What types of RuPay debit cards are available?

RuPay offers various cards such as Classic, Platinum, Select, and Contactless, each tailored to different user needs and spending habits.

  • How do I use my RuPay debit card for online transactions?

Simply register your card for e-commerce, select RuPay at checkout, and follow OTP and PIN verification steps to complete your purchase.

  • What premium benefits are offered by RuPay Platinum and Select cards?

Premium RuPay cards provide additional perks like lounge access, higher withdrawal limits, cashback rewards, and inclusive insurance coverage.

  • Which major banks provide RuPay debit cards?

Top banks including SBI, HDFC, Axis Bank, and Yes Bank offer RuPay debit cards, each presenting unique features and benefits.
